The document titled Contract for the Production of a Motion Picture is essential for parties involved in the filmmaking process, particularly actors and production teams in Travis. The form outlines vital aspects such as production details, payment terms, and rights concerning the film’s content. Key features include a detailed description of the film, compensation for services rendered, and ownership of the copyright. Specific filling sections require names, addresses, and dates, which should be clearly indicated. It also addresses modifications and potential delays in production, allowing for adjustments under specified circumstances. This form is particularly useful for att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ants, as it facilitates clear communication and understanding of contractual obligations. It serves to protect all parties by clearly defining terms, from compensation to delivery timelines and governing laws. SAG-AFTRA negotiates contracts that cover the work of media professionals in front of a camera or behind a microphone. Below are links to contract information, rates, FAQs and resources that help members and producers navigate the media and entertainment industries.

A Film Actor Contract is a written agreement between a Film Production Company or Independent Film Producer and an Actor to perform in a film. This Legal Contract can be for a feature-length film, short film, or otherwise. It is a non-union film contract.

Most actor contracts are between two and three pages long. The typical term for an actor contract is a certain a number of months after the film or play premieres, although some go on indefinitely. Term lengths can vary greatly! The typical term for an agent or manager contract for actors is about 12 to 18 months.

If an actor abruptly quits a job, it can lead to legal disputes between the actor and the production company. This may involve claims of breach of contract, which can result in legal actions and potential damages to either party.

An effective actor contract template should include the following sections: Personal details: Role specifics: Compensation: Duration: Termination clauses: Confidentiality: Health and safety: Intellectual property:
